In this episode, our guest is Sarah Arington Leach, who currently serves as VP of Strategic Commercialization at Prasco. Her primary objective is to provide pharmaceutical manufacturers with solutions that break down barriers of entry and create access for needed and innovative therapies for patients and caregivers. Prior to Prasco, she worked at OhioHealth implementing 340B and Own-Use programs. Her passion was ignited for serving patients during her time spent in both the inpatient and ambulatory pharmacy settings. She is the granddaughter of Prasco’s Founder & Chairman, E. Thomas Arington and the daughter of Christopher H. Arington, the company’s Vice-Chairman & CEO. Prasco is committed to honoring God and His greatest commandment summarized by the phrase “love God and love people”.

Sarah completed her undergraduate degrees in Economics and Spanish at Emory University and received her MBA from Xavier University.

Interview topics:

  • Prasco (who we are, what we do, our culture)
    • Pharmaceutical Research Science Christian Outreach
    • Different components of the business:
      • Virtual manufacturing
      • 3D printing
  • Market trends and changes and the impact to both brand and generic manufacturers
  • Commercializing products
    • Launched 19 blockbuster drugs ($1B); high service level
    • 22 AGs; Flovent was discontinued
  • Drug shortages
    • 40% of generic approvals don’t make it to market
